Bluetickgeng Wins Tech Innovator Award

Bluetickgeng Development, a Nigerian tech firm, has been awarded the Tech Innovator of the Year accolade at the 2023 Yessiey Awards, held recently in Lagos.

This award recognises the company’s significant contributions to the technology and digital services sectors, particularly its efforts in advancing digital transformation and innovation in Nigeria, according to a statement from the firm on Monday.

Founded in 2022, Bluetickgeng Development has gained recognition for its work in software development, digital marketing, and brand communication. The company has become known for offering a range of services, including mobile app development, e-commerce solutions, and social media management.

Its client base spans industries such as real estate, fintech, and e-commerce, where it has worked on projects aimed at improving business operations and online visibility.

The Yessiey Awards, which launched in 2022, aim to honor individuals and companies driving progress in various sectors, with a focus on innovation and technology. Bluetickgeng Development’s recognition at this year’s ceremony highlights its growing impact within the Nigerian tech ecosystem and the company’s commitment to contributing to the country’s digital economy.

Speaking on the recognition, the company’s founder, Praise Davis, expressed gratitude for the award but emphasized that the recognition was a collective achievement of the entire team at Bluetickgeng Development. The company has been involved in several high-profile projects, with particular attention to its involvement in digital solutions for businesses seeking to enhance their operations through technology.

Bluetickgeng Development’s approach has made it a key player in Nigeria’s growing tech sector. In addition to its software development services, the company has also focused on digital marketing and public relations, offering strategic solutions to businesses looking to improve their online presence and reputation. Bluetickgeng has worked with businesses to create digital infrastructures that support growth and enhance efficiency, from crypto trading systems to custom e-commerce platforms.

Earlier in 2025, Bluetickgeng Development expanded its operations internationally with the opening of a branch in the United States. This marks an important step for the company as it seeks to broaden its global footprint and bring African-based technology solutions to international markets.

The company’s recognition at the Yessiey Awards is seen as a milestone in its short but impactful journey in Nigeria’s tech landscape. As Bluetickgeng Development continues to grow, it remains focused on its mission to provide innovative, high-quality digital solutions for businesses across the country and beyond.
